## Authentication

The digest scheduler batches outbound email summaries for Pellwright accounts and submits them to the internal dispatch service every fifteen minutes. All calls to dispatch are authenticated; the scheduler reads its credential from the environment at startup and fails fast if it is missing. For local review builds, reviewers can use the shared staging credential, shown below.

API key for kafog-kagag: vxb23-QZ98Z4fWhI166dMLZIZAJcF

Ticket: The resolver batching added for the N+1 fix in Orderlane's GraphQL layer stopped working because the dataloader service credential expired silently. Queries fell back to per-row fetches; latency tripled. Rotated the credential and added expiry alerting. Future maintainers: the loader authenticates against the internal batch service with the key below.

API key for bageg-kajef: vxb2-ss

Subject: Turnstile counter handoff

Team — as of next Monday, ownership of the GateTally turnstile counter at Fernmoor Stadium moves from the Venue Ops squad to Platform Support. Miscount tickets, sensor resets, and the nightly reconciliation job all route to the new owner. Existing escalations stay where they are until resolved. For anything new involving GateTally, contact the person named below.

signatory, hahop-kajeg: Giliel Caswyn